One of the most significant advancements in new bakery equipment is the development of smart ovens. These ovens are equipped with sensors and advanced technology that allow them to bake goods with precision and consistency. They can adjust temperature and humidity levels in real-time, ensuring that every batch of baked goods comes out perfectly every time. Smart ovens also have features that allow bakers to monitor the baking process remotely, giving them more control over their products even when they’re not in the kitchen.

Another game-changing piece of equipment is the high-speed mixer. Traditional mixers can be slow and inefficient, especially when dealing with large batches of dough. High-speed mixers, on the other hand, can mix dough in a fraction of the time, saving bakers valuable time and energy. These mixers are also more powerful and versatile, able to handle a wide range of dough types and textures. With a high-speed mixer, bakers can produce more goods in less time, increasing their efficiency and productivity.

In addition to ovens and mixers, there are a variety of other new bakery equipment pieces that are making waves in the industry. For example, automatic dough dividers and rounders can quickly and accurately portion dough, making the process of shaping bread and rolls much faster and easier. Dough sheeters are another popular tool that can roll out dough to a consistent thickness, saving bakers time and effort. These pieces of equipment are just a few examples of the many new technologies that are revolutionizing the baking industry.

However, there are some challenges associated with implementing new bakery equipment. For one, the cost of these tools can be prohibitive for some bakery owners. High-tech ovens and mixers often come with a hefty price tag, making it difficult for smaller bakeries to invest in them. Additionally, training employees to use new equipment can be a time-consuming process, as bakers must learn how to operate and maintain these complicated machines. Despite these challenges, the benefits of new bakery equipment far outweigh the drawbacks, making it a worthwhile investment for many bakeries.
